Sam Mayer’s Recent Performance

Sam Mayer’s recent performance in the NASCAR Xfinity Series reflects a remarkable turnaround, highlighted by six victories in the last 34 races following a winless streak in his initial 80 events. This transformation is representative of his development as a driver and the effective collaboration with JR Motorsports, a team renowned for nurturing talent and competitive skill. Mayer’s inaugural victory at Road America in 2023 marked a considerable milestone, catalyzing his ascent in the series and instilling confidence that has translated into consistent results.

Potential Cup Series Moves

The momentum generated by Mayer’s recent successes in the Xfinity Series has sparked speculation regarding his potential elevation to the NASCAR Cup Series, with notable interest from teams seeking to improve their competitive edge.

Reports indicate that Sam Mayer could be a candidate for Kaulig Racing’s open No. 16 car. Kaulig Racing, while struggling to make a considerable impact in the Cup Series this season, may see Mayer as a tactical acquisition to revitalize their program. His proven track record in the Xfinity Series positions him as a viable choice for any team looking to strengthen its roster.

Moreover, Mayer has also been linked to the potential expansion of Front Row Motorsports, which is exploring the inclusion of a third entry. This opportunity could provide him with a platform to display his talent at the highest level of stock car racing.
